Job Description

You will provide administrative support to the Political and Governance Team. You will gain insights into a wide range of work areas that underpin the UK Uganda bilateral relationship; through managing contacts, overseeing events and handling the team’s Note Verbales and Visa enquiries.

Duties, Roles and Responsibilities

  • Manage the printing, logging and filing returned copies of Note Verbales issued by the team
  • Manage team contact management system – keep contacts up to date in a sharable format
  • Be the initial point of contact for all team related visa enquires; including logging high value cases on the UKVI App
  • Provide logistical support to the team for large internal meetings, or with external attendees.
  • Provide logistical support for team travel; for example booking transport and hotels etc.
  • Working with relevant BHC teams e.g. Protocol, Security, policy teams, to provide logistical support to Ministerial and high level official visitors.
  • Manage team events: issue invitations and monitor RSVPs; liaise with the BHC Events Officer, corporate services, residence, and security teams (where relevant), oversee set ups etc.
  • Oversee team budget for travel, expense and L&D, and provide advice to the Political Counsellor on budget decisions. You will provide forecasts and follow up information as required by the Finance Team.
  • Provide other admin support to the team as requested.
  • Resources managed: You will oversee the team budget for travel, expenses and L&D, but decision making responsibility will sit with the Political Counsellor.
